TL;DR Summary

North Korean leader Kim Jong Un declared that unification with South Korea is no longer possible and called for the constitution to be amended to designate the South as the "principal enemy". He also announced the shutdown of organizations dealing with reunification. South Korea's president vowed a strong response to any provocation. Tensions have escalated with North Korea suspending a military deal and engaging in provocative actions, including missile launches and live-fire exercises. Experts warn of the risk of escalation and see the situation on the Korean Peninsula as more dangerous than ever.
